Arancini Italian Rice Balls

Crispy, golden Italian rice balls made with creamy seasoned rice, filled with savory cheese and fried or baked until perfectly crisp. Arancini are a classic Italian appetizer and a delicious way to turn leftover risotto into something special.

Ingredients
  

  • 4 cups leftover rice or risotto
  • 1 cup grated parmesan cheese
  • 1 egg
  • 2 Tbsp. chopped Italian parsley

FOR THE MEAT FILLING

  • 2 Tbsp. olive oil
  • 1/2 cup chopped onion
  • 1 Tbsp. minced garlic
  • 1 cup chopped celery + 1 cup peeled and chopped carrot
  • 1 cup diced pancetta or bacon
  • 1/2 lb. ground beef + 1/2 lb. ground pork
  • 1/2 cup red wine
  • 2 cups crushed tomatoes
  • 2 Tbsp. tomato paste
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 Tbsp. dried Italian herbs
  • 1 cup peas optional
  • Ingredients to assemble:
  • 4 mozzarella sticks cut into 4 pieces

FOR THE COATING

  • 1 egg slightly beaten
  • 2 cups breadcrumbs
  • 1/2 cup grated parmesan
  • 1 Tbsp. chopped Italian parsley

Instructions
 

  • Mix the cooked rice with 1 egg , 1 cup of grated parmesan cheese and the Italian parsley, salt and pepper to taste. Set aside while preparing the meat filling.
  • To make the meat sauce: Start in 2 Tbsp. of olive oil by cooking the pancetta or bacon until crisp, then add the celery, onion, garlic and carrots and cook until soft . Once the vegetables are soft add the meats and cook until browned breaking up the meat as it cooks.
  • Add the wine and let it evaporate before adding the tomato paste and water. Bring to a boil, then turn down to a simmer cover and cook for one hour. If using peas add them to the meat sauce the last 10 minutes .
  • This recipe uses about 3 cups of meat filling any leftovers can be used for pasta sauce.
  • To assemble and fry; the rice should be warm for easier forming , if the rice has be in the fridge warm in the microwave.
  • Wet your hands this will make forming the rice balls easier. Take about 1 Tbsp. of rice and flatten into your cupped hand. Place 1Tbsp. of the meat filling and 1 piece of the mozzarella in the center and roll into a ball making sure all the filling is covered .
  • Then in a bowl mix the breadcrumbs with the parmesan cheese and Italian parsley. In another bowl whisk the egg slightly
  • Dip the arancini balls first in the egg and then in the breadcrumb mixture. Now refrigerate for 30 minutes or even overnight.
  • Then bring 3 cups of canola – olive oil blend to medium high heat and fry the rice balls until golden brown about 5 minutes.
  • Drain on absorbent paper . serve hot.

Notes

Make sure the rice is completely chilled before forming the arancini. Cold rice is much easier to shape and will hold together better. Keep your hands slightly damp as you form the balls, and don't overfill them—this helps prevent the filling from leaking out while cooking.
